I started a new order on Ford's web site and picked a dealer near your current one, Plantation Ford. They are selling at MSRP (no markup).

So you'll want to call Ford corporate and request them to transfer your reservation to your new preferred dealer. Maybe call Plantation (or whichever place you prefer) to confirm that you are comfortable working with them before you do this.

Ford's number for transferring reservations is listed in their online order T&C's:

Telephone
800-392-3673 (Ford U.S.)​
800-232-5952 (TDD for the hearing impaired)​
Available M-F 8:00 am - 11:00 pm ET​
Available Sat. 8:00 am – 8:00 pm ET​
